- dragonwriter 2y ago> The one near here just has heat exchanges. But even if all the others use evaporators then potential water usage is extremely misleading because its not like the water is consumed Water consumption in all contexts is mostly fresh water returned from immediately usable form to either evaporation or the ocean. It is not "extremely misleading", because when it returns to immediately usable form by, e.g., precipitation, that's when new water is considered to be made available. The normal definitions are internally consistent and useful.

- saagarjha 2y agoThat's definitely not true. Let's take Americans, for example, driving their cars to work. Americans are about 15% of the world's emissions, of which 25% or so is transportation, of which well over half is cars. So you not driving to work is making direct impact on 2-3% of the world's overall emissions. Likewise, your decisions on all the other things, if taken in aggregate, will have a significant impact on overall emissions.

- lhl 2y agoI published this as a comment as well, but it's probably worth nothing that the ChatGPT water/power numbers cited (the one that is most widely cited in these discussions) comes from an April 2023 paper (Li et al, arXiv:2304.03271) that estimates water/power usage based off of GPT-3 (175B dense model) numbers published from OpenAI's original GPT-3 2021 paper. From Section 3.3.2 Inference: > As a representative usage scenario for an LLM, we consider a conversation task, which typically includes a CPU-intensive prompt phase that processes the user’s input (a.k.a., prompt) and a memory-intensive token phase that produces outputs [37]. More specifically, we consider a medium-sized request, each with approximately ≤800 words of input and 150 – 300 words of output [37]. The official estimate shows that GPT-3 consumes an order of 0.4 kWh electricity to generate 100 pages of content (e.g., roughly 0.004 kWh per page) [18]. Thus, we consider 0.004 kWh as the per-request server energy consumption for our conversation task. The PUE, WUE, and EWIF are the same as those used for estimating the training water consumption. There is a slightly newer paper (Oct 2023) that directly measured power usage on a Llama 65B (on V100/A100 hardware) that showed a 14X better efficiency. [2] Ethan Mollick linked to it recently and got me curious since I've recently been running my own inference (performance) testing and it'd be easy enough to just calculate power usage. My results [3] on the latest stable vLLM from last week on a standard H100 node w/ Llama 3.3 70B FP8 was almost a 10X better token/joule than the 2023 V100/A100 testing, which seems about right to me. This is without fancy look-ahead, speculative decode, prefix caching taken into account, just raw token generation. This is 120X more efficient than the commonly cited "ChatGPT" numbers and 250X more efficient than the Llama-3-70B numbers cited in the latest version (v4, 2025-01-15) of that same paper. - oneplane 2y agoLLM Inference is still quite power-hungry, Video decoding with hardware acceleration is much more efficient. But we can do some estimates, heck, we can even ask GPT for some numbers. Say you want to do 30 minutes of video (h265) or 30 minutes of LLM inferencing on a generic consumer device, ignoring the source of the model or source of encoded video, you get about 4x difference: Energy usage for 30 minutes of H.265 decoding: ~15–20 Wh. Energy usage for 30 minutes of Llama3 inference: ~40–60 Wh. This is optimised already, so a working hardware H.265 decoder is assumed, and for inferencing, something on the level of an RTX 3050, but can also be a TPU or NE. While not the most scientific comparison, it's perhaps good to know that video decoding is practically always local, and for streaming services it will use whatever is available and might even switch codecs (i.e. AV1, H.265, H.264 depending on what is available, and what licenses are used). And if you have older hardware, some codecs won't even exist in hardware, to the point where you start doing software decoding (very inefficient). AI inferencing is mostly remote (at least the heavy loads) in a datacenter because local availability of hardware is pretty hit and miss, models are pretty big and spinning one up every time you just wanted to ask something is not very user friendly. Because in a datacenter you tend to pay for amperage per rack, you spec your AI inferencing hardware to eat that power since you're not saving any money or hardware life when you don't use it. That means that efficiency is important (more use out of a rack) but scaling/idling isn't really that big of a deal (but it has slowly dawned on people that burning power 'because you can' is not really a great model). That AI inferencing in a datacenter is more power-hungry as a result, because they can, because it is faster, and that's what attracts users. I would estimate that the local llama3 inferencing uses less power than when done in a datacenter, because there simply is less power available locally (try finding an end-user device that is used mass-market with enough power available, you won't; only small markets like gaming PCs and workstations will do).
